Ureteropelvic junction obstruction causes histologic alterations in contralateral kidney

Summary
Ureteropelvic junction (UPJ) obstruction causes kidney damage in both affected and unaffected kidneys. Complete obstruction led to more severe histologic changes, including apoptosis, in the contralateral kidney.

Background:
- Ureteropelvic junction (UPJ) obstruction induces histological changes in both ipsilateral and contralateral kidneys.
- Understanding these changes is crucial for managing renal damage progression.
Purpose of the Study:
- To investigate the renal histological alterations resulting from partial and complete UPJ obstruction.
- To compare the effects of different degrees of UPJ obstruction on kidney histology.
Main Methods:
- Adult female New Zealand rabbits were divided into three groups: sham operation (control), partial UPJ obstruction, and complete UPJ obstruction.
- Histological tissue processing was performed on samples from ipsilateral and contralateral kidneys.
- Animals were observed for 2 or 3 weeks post-obstruction.
Main Results:
- Ipsilateral kidneys showed glomerulosclerosis, tubular dilatation, and necrotic/apoptotic changes.
- Contralateral kidneys exhibited glomerular edema, vascular congestion, tubular dilatation, and epithelial necrosis/apoptosis.
- These contralateral changes were more severe in the complete UPJ obstruction group.
Conclusions:
- The study confirmed progression of parenchymal damage and apoptosis in the contralateral kidney due to UPJ obstruction.
- This finding is significant as it demonstrates damage in the contralateral kidney, contrary to expected compensatory changes.
